The U.S. research efforts in the last four years, relating to an understanding of upper atmosphere or thermosphere and F-region dynamics are reported. Simultaneous measurements of atmospheric parameters from the Atmosphere Explorer satellites were used in photochemistry and photoenergetics studies. Studies of the magnetosphere as a major source of energy and momentum for the thermosphere are outlined. Time-dependent ionosphere models which describe the thermal structure, composition, photoelectron spectrum, and airglow emissions in F-regions are discussed. Solar tides, magnetic disturbances, and gravity waves in the thermosphere are considered. It is noted that planetary explorations will help to understand scientific problems of the space environment.
